## Authentication

Quick rundown for review purposes: ExamLine's proctoring queue talks to exactly one internal service, the Vigilux session broker, and that call is key-authenticated over mTLS. Keys are scoped to the queue worker role, rotate every 60 days, and live in our vault — this README copy exists only for the audit sandbox. The sandbox key under review is the following:

service key, kagug-kahog: qvz11-T18ySd0O4n2

Runbook: Quenby password reset revamp. If reset emails stall, first verify the Tollhaven token service is issuing single-use tokens with the new 15-minute expiry — legacy 24-hour tokens were disabled in this revamp. Do not re-enable the old flow; it bypasses the Brindlewick audit hook. Restart only the token issuer, never the mail relay. Confirm the service is running with the settings shown below.

settings of bahip-hahip:
[wenath]
host = wenath.lumiclabs.corp
user = wenath_svc
database = wenath_prod

## Artifact Signing — SDK Parity Notes (Weekly Sync)

Kestrel SDK for Android reached parity with the Swift client this sprint: offline queueing, batched telemetry, and retry semantics now match. Both SDKs ship as signed artifacts from the same pipeline. Remaining gap: background sync throttling, targeted next sprint. Verify both release bundles before tagging. Both artifacts validate against the shared signing key below.

signing key of kawig-fafog = bky19_6Fypv1qws7J8qJtaYjX

Welcome to nights at Varnholt Systems! If you need the server room after 22:00, swing by the facilities cubby first and sign the access log — yes, the paper one, we're old school. The door on Level B2 locks automatically, so don't prop it open with the fire extinguisher (looking at you, previous shift). Use the pass code below to get in.

turnstile pass: bdg-YEOZLM-79341408

# Service Accounts: String Extraction

The `extract-i18n` script pulls translatable strings from all Bramblewick repos and pushes them to the Glossa service. It runs under the `i18n-extractor` service account. Do not run it under your personal account; Glossa rate-limits individual users aggressively. The account has write access to the staging catalog only. Set the token in your shell before invoking the script. The current staging token is below.

API key for kahap-kafog: zpat15_6qzxZ7YR8aDwjmp